Experience

I am uniquely qualified to offer assistance to high school and college students in admissions and scholarship preparation. I have over four years of experience presenting at various conferences on higher education and conducting bilingual workshops related to college admissions and scholarships preparation. Teaching Experience: Two years as Graduate Teaching Fellow (GTF) at 200, 300 and 400 levels, ranging from 30 to 120 undergraduate students at the University of Oregon. As a Teaching Fellow, I have taught undergraduate students in the following courses: Legal Processes, Introduction to American Politics, Racial Politics, Women and Politics, Middle East Politics, and American Political Thought. I also have one semester of teaching experience through the University of Washington’s Street Law clinic. Spanish immersion educator. Languages: Native Spanish speaker, experienced with Spanish language research and translation of legal terms and concepts including oral interpretation. Intermediate Arabic speaker.
